Lynsi Martinez (née Snyder), born May 5, 1982, is the owner and heiress of the In-N-Out Burger company. She is the only child of H. Guy Snyder and the only grandchild of Harry and Esther Snyder, who founded In-N-Out in 1948.

Biography

Martinez was married in early 2006, just before her grandmother Esther, President of In-N-Out Burger, passed away. Shortly after, in mid-2007, Martinez gave birth to twins (one boy, one girl). Also during 2006, Martinez and In-N-Out were embroiled in a bitter lawsuit with an ex-company executive, Rich Boyd. Boyd was fired for allegedlly misusing company funds, but claimed that Martinez, and then Vice-President (now President) Mark Taylor, were trying to oust the elderly Esther Snyder from the company. Both denied the claims and the lawsuit was settled out of court in May, 2006.

Martinez was to take ownership of her father's share of In-N-Out on her 30th birthday, but inherited the share of the company that was not already in trust for her when her grandmother Esther died. She is reportedly very shy and quiet and does not enjoy the limelight.

Martinez takes part in the In-N-Out Foundation, which raises money for underprivileged children, as well as In-N-Out's company picnics, which take place during the summer months in the various regions where the company is located. Martinez's current title at In-N-Out is Executive Director of Cultural Development, and she uses only her given name Lynsi on company documents.
